使用Spring Cloud Eureka构建分布式微服务架构
在现代应用程序开发中,微服务架构已经变得非常流行。微服务架构将应用程序拆分为一组小型、自治且可独立部署的服务。这种架构的一个关键方面是服务发现和注册。Spring Cloud Eureka是一个开源的服务发现和注册解决方案,它提供了一个简单而强大的方式来管理和协调微服务。
本文将详细介绍如何使用Spring Cloud Eureka构建分布式微服务架构。我们将分步骤解释如何设置和配置Eureka服务器以及如何将微服务注册到Eureka服务器中。
- 引入依赖
首先,我们需要创建一个Spring Boot项目。在项目的pom.xml文件中添加以下依赖:
<dependencies>
<!-- Spring Boot Web -->
<dependency>